Schaeffler India Limited engages in the development, manufacture, and distribution of high-precision roller and ball bearings, and related components worldwide. The company operates in two segments, Mobility Components and Related Solutions; and... Others. It offers ball bearings; linear guidance systems; cylindrical, spherical, needle, and tapered roller bearings; mounting and dismounting products; and lubrication, alignment, and condition monitoring products, as well as wheel bearings. The company also provides mechatronic products; analytical systems for condition monitoring; release system, timing drive, front end auxiliary drive, steering and suspension, release system, cooling, dampers, valve train, flywheels, and shift systems; clutch systems for passenger cars, light commercial vehicles, heavy commercial vehicles, and tractors; assembly machines, testing systems, handling technology, machining centers, digitalization services, robotics, and vision systems; and concentric slave cylinder, clutch master cylinder, semi slave cylinder, adapter, and high-pressure pipe assemblies. In addition, it offers engine, gear, transmission, grease, coolant, hydraulic, and shock absorber oil; spare part solutions; and maintenance, repair, and digital services. The company offers its products under the Schaeffler, LuK, INA, FAG, and Schaeffler TruPower brands. It serves aerospace, productronics, food, beverage and packaging, medical equipment, printing machinery, robotics, construction machinery, agriculture, pneumatic, industrial transmission, fluid, electric motors, rail, wind, water, solar, mining and processing, metallurgical production and processing, and textile machinery, as well as machine tools, two wheelers, power transmission, raw material, paper, and pulp industries. The company was formerly known as FAG Bearings India Limited and changed its name to Schaeffler India Limited in July 2017. Schaeffler India Limited was incorporated in 1962 and is based in Pune, India. Read more

The share price of Schaeffler India Ltd is ₹4,053.80 (NSE) and ₹4,051.85 (BSE) as of 18-Mar-2026 IST. Schaeffler India Ltd has given a return of 13.39% in the last 3 years.
The P/E ratio of Schaeffler India Ltd is 55.05 times as on 18-Mar-2026, a 121 premium to its peers’ median range of 24.88 times.
The P/B ratio of Schaeffler India Ltd is 10.47 times as on 18-Mar-2026, a 300 premium to its peers’ median range of 2.62 times.
